As would be expected, dress business casual (no jeans/sneakers). Putting effort into hair & makeup is also helpful, as it shows that you're willing to do the same when you go to work each day. It's not about being "traditionally attractive" but about expressing your individuality with your style. Think about your past customer service experience and be ready to speak to it: how do you deal with difficult customers? Think of an instance in which you dealt with a challenging guest and it ended well and an instance in which it did not. What interests you about working at Ulta? Is your schedule flexible? Do you have an interest in growing with the company? All good things to consider!
